1. Understanding 3D Solid Models
What Are 3D Solid Models?
3D solid models are detailed digital representations of physical objects created using CAD (Computer-Aided Design) software such as SolidWorks, CATIA, or Autodesk Inventor. Unlike 2D drawings, 3D models provide a realistic view of components, including their dimensions, volume, weight, and assembly fit.
Importance of 3D Solid Modeling in Mechanical Engineering
-
Visualization: Engineers can visualize the product before manufacturing, reducing errors.
-
Design Validation: Simulations such as stress analysis, thermal testing, and motion studies can be performed.
-
Improved Collaboration: 3D models make communication between designers, manufacturers, and clients easier.
-
Rapid Prototyping & Manufacturing: Solid models are used directly in CNC machining and 3D printing.
2. Drafting in Mechanical Engineering
Drafting is the backbone of mechanical engineering as it translates design concepts into manufacturing-ready drawings. These technical drawings include orthographic views, sectional views, tolerances, and material specifications that guide machinists and fabricators.
Key Benefits of Mechanical Drafting
-
Accuracy in Manufacturing: Precise measurements reduce production errors.
-
Cost Reduction: Clear documentation prevents rework and material wastage.
-
Compliance with Standards: Drafting follows international standards like ASME and ISO.
Drafting in mechanical engineering has evolved from manual drawing to digital drafting, with CAD tools enabling faster and more accurate designs.
